In terms of surface hardness, the PVC flooring material is somewhere between stone and rug, which makes it perfect for anyone looking for something in between. And even though it's much easier to install a PVC flooring than wood or ceramic plates, you still need to be precise and take your time getting it right. This way, the outcome will look nicer, and it will also last longer. So make sure that you measure it right as there are only so many times that you can cut it.
Using the right tools is crucial for getting a good and permanent result. You definitely have to use a sharp knife to cut the vinyl. I recommend checking the sharpness now and then since the material can wear it out quite fast. If you are installing it to a bathroom, then you should always avoid having joints. If you can't avoid that, then you should always fill the joints with a filler. These are usually added with a hot air gun that melts the filler into the joints and fills them up.
An uneven base floor can be evened out with a special mixture or construction plates that are designed for building floors.
To begin installing the flooring, you first need to make sure that the base is clean, even, dry, and strong.
Installing a PVC flooring doesn't necessarily mean that you need to remove the old floor cover. If the old floor is made out of a strong material and it's even, then you can most probably keep it. An old floor can be an excellent base. The PVC sheets are quite thin, which is why uneven spots are noticeable. It's not rare that you need to fix the base floor first.
Cracks and hollow spots have to be filled with filling mixture. Parts that are higher should be ground.
If you have an uneven wood floor, then you can use plywood sheets to cover it. These are attached with screws and then covered with a base paint. This avoids the plywood from absorbing the glue. You should also avoid using nails as they can come out when the floor moves. There should also be a 10 mm gap between the base floor and the walls. This is so the base floor doesn't curve upwards when the moisture content changes.
An uneven concrete floor can be evened out with filling mixture or by grinding. With a filling mixture, you should most definitely wait before it hardens and the moisture content matches with the room. I recommend covering a concrete floor with a steam proof construction film.
If you want to remove an old PVC flooring, then that's usually quite simple. Sometimes an old vinyl cover can be just laid out on the floor. But if it's been glued, then you can just make random cuts and rip it off. After that, you have to remove the old glue. You can use a filling scraper and a hot air gun for that.
The PVC flooring material doesn't stretch, which is why it's incredibly important to cut it right. Wrong cuts are later on hard, if not impossible, to fix. I recommend creating a sketch layout of the room. This way you can plan everything, including where the joints will be. It's recommended to plan joints in locations where they aren't very visible. Some people create a stencil out of old newspapers that they later use to cut the PVC. This is an easy way if the rooms are small.
The great thing about PVC flooring is that it's really easy to clean. It doesn't have any pores, which means that it doesn't collect any dirt. Most stains come off easily with water and washing liquid. You should avoid using chemicals that can damage the material. Such as all kind of acids, etc. that don't react well with plastic.
